28 * SECTION: anjuta-command
29 * @short_description: System for creating objects that provide a standard
30 * interface to external components (libraries, processes,
32 * @see_also: #AnjutaAsyncCommand
33 * @include libanjuta/anjuta-command.h
35 * #AnjutaCommand is the base class for objects that are designed to provide
36 * a layer of abstraction between UI code and some other component, like a
37 * library or child process. AnjutaCommand provides a simple and consistent
38 * interface for plugins to interact with these components without needing
39 * to concern themselves with the exact details of how these components work.
41 * To create command objects, plugins derive them from an #AnjutaCommand
42 * subclass like #AnjutaAsyncCommand, which runs commands in another thread.
43 * These classes determine how ::run is called and how signals are emitted.
44 * ::run is responsible for actually doing the work of the command. It is the
45 * responsiblity of the command object that does a certain task to implement
46 * ::run to do its job. Everything else is normally implemented by its parent
47 * classes at this point
49 * For an example of how to use #AnjutaCommand, see the Subversion plugin.
